Karam Farrag is a scholar working on Pollution, Soil Science and Plant Science. According to data from OpenAlex, Karam Farrag has authored 18 papers receiving a total of 502 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Pollution, 8 papers in Soil Science and 7 papers in Plant Science. Recurrent topics in Karam Farrag’s work include Heavy metals in environment (9 papers),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(7 papers) and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(6 papers). Karam Farrag is often cited by papers focused on Heavy metals in environment (9 papers),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(7 papers) and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(6 papers). Karam Farrag collaborates with scholars based in Egypt, Italy and Spain. Karam Farrag's co-authors include Gennaro Brunetti, Pedro Soler‐Rovira, Nicola Senesi, Franco Nigro, N. Senesi, Massimo Ferrara, Giuseppe Natale Mezzapesa, A. Hamdy, Andreina Traversa and Valeria D’Orazio and has published in prestigious journals such as Chemosphere, Plant and Soil and Geoderma.
